Transaction 597b923edd7989a8362ba74e12e7976d9616b2975cafc76d6b3be2ccfdbc2a8a

1 Input
2 Outputs
  • 597b923edd7989a8362ba74e12e7976d9616b2975cafc76d6b3be2ccfdbc2a8a:0
  • value  16421595
    address  17gkF7zkxjpNAoCVnyREePSBvMfj5bHfZW
  • 597b923edd7989a8362ba74e12e7976d9616b2975cafc76d6b3be2ccfdbc2a8a:1
  • value  374771129
    address  1BR8SP8ScL4gqVj2uh2AM59vrnN3bY1dQB